A SPLENDID PASSAGE.

[united press associatiok.]

W^&f--- Auckland, October 16. ■ The three-masted schooner, Yolande, from Sydney, arrived at "Whangaroa, after a splendid passage of 4 days 18 hours. A TUG ON FIRE. / The steam-tug Black Diamond, belonging to .the Bay of Islands Coal Company, took fire in the harbor this morning. The damage is about £400. Insurance is £500 in the New Zealand.
